The Waterdrop WD-EDF replacement filter is designed for users of the Waterdrop Instant Electric Water Filter Jug who prioritize clean, great-tasting water with minimal effort. This 3-pack provides a reliable, long-term filtration solution that excels at reducing chlorine and impurities through advanced 5-micron carbon block technology. While these filters offer exceptional purity and zero-leakage performance, users should note that they are specifically engineered for compatibility with the Waterdrop Electric Jug system and will not fit standard manual pitchers.

FAQs

How often should I change the Waterdrop WD-EDF filter?

You should replace the filter every 3 months or after 757 liters of use, whichever comes first.

Does this filter work with manual pour-through pitchers?

No, the WD-EDF is specifically engineered for the Waterdrop Instant Electric Water Filter Jug and is not compatible with manual pitchers.

Do I need to soak the filter before use?

No, the WD-EDF is designed for direct installation. However, we recommend flushing the first full reservoir of water after installation.

What does the 5-micron carbon block remove?

It is primarily effective at reducing chlorine, sediment, and common impurities that affect the taste and odor of tap water.

Are these filters recyclable?

Please check your local municipal guidelines regarding the disposal of carbon-based household plastic filter cartridges.

Troubleshooting

Slow water flow through the filter

Ensure the filter is seated properly in the reservoir. If the problem persists, the filter may be clogged due to high sediment levels; replace it earlier than the 3-month schedule if necessary.

Black particles in the water

This is likely loose carbon dust. Perform an extra flush cycle by running a full jug of water through the system and discarding it until the water runs clear.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To install a new filter, ensure the jug is empty and unplugged. Remove the old cartridge by lifting it out of the reservoir, then firmly insert the new WD-EDF filter into the slot until it sits flush.

Compatibility Note: This product is strictly for the Waterdrop Instant Electric Water Filter Jug (WD-EDF).

Care Tips:

  • Always flush the filter with a full jug of water after the first installation to clear out any loose carbon dust.
  • Keep stored filters in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.
  • If you plan to be away for more than a week, empty the reservoir and store the filter according to storage instructions to prevent biofilm growth.
